Facilities Ticket — Floor 6 Opening, Harwick House. The new sixth floor opens Monday for Brindlecrest staff. Team assistants should confirm seating charts with the facilities desk before Friday. Kitchenettes and print stations are live; meeting rooms follow next week. Until permanent passes are issued, the temporary door code for the stairwell entrance is below.

badge for tajeg-kagap: bdg-EWZTJN-83588199

☐ Key Ceremony — Webhook Retry Config (Pellwick Dispatch). Before sealing the ceremony, confirm retry semantics are baked into the signed config: exponential backoff, max five attempts, dead-letter after that. On-call owns verifying a test webhook round-trips post-ceremony. If the signer HSM was reset during the ceremony, re-enroll it before signing. Unlock the signer enclave with the recovery passphrase below.

unlock words, yagug-yagug: jorwyn-wenmir-kelael-kasion-norius-casox-goriel-tamion-casir-oliir-fenir-gorix-praion

Meeting notes, 14 Mar — Brightfare pricing sync. We walked the new contractor through the dynamic ticket-pricing experiment: cohort A sees time-decay discounts, cohort B sees bundle offers, and the control arm is frozen until the Midlands venue pilot concludes. No price changes may ship without the experiment dashboard showing stable guardrail metrics for seven days. Escalations on the experiment go to the owner below.

account owner for tafog-tajeg: Holix Frador

## Further Reading

The Pindrop kiosk watchdog restarts the shell app after three failed liveness probes or one frozen-frame detection. Restarts are logged with reason codes; codes 40–49 indicate display driver faults and should be raised at sync. Known issue: watchdog loops on kiosks running firmware older than build 7. Do not disable the watchdog in the field — pull the unit instead. Reason code tables, loop mitigation, and firmware pairing notes are collected on the internal page.

operations page: https://confluence.ordinhq.local/secrets/display/settings/repo/projects/settings/job/8333916833eb9a9e81295113